BDFix Pro 1.3.3 is a specialized professional software tool designed for repairing, editing, and re-authoring Blu-ray structures (BDMV). It allows users to fix authoring errors or modify existing discs without having to re-render the entire project from scratch. Core Functionalities of BDFix Pro 1.3.3

BDFix Pro is an "all-in-one" solution that allows users to directly edit unencrypted Blu-ray titles (HDMV or BD-J). Unlike traditional workflows that require separate tools for demuxing and remuxing, BDFix manages the entire process within its interface. Step 5: Test the Output Once complete, open
